Compassion in Action

We’re honoured to receive a $14,600 grant from the Sisters of Charity Foundation, boosting our ability to deliver essential, practical help to oncology families when they need it most—right where the impact is felt every day.

Crazy Socks Day: A Community’s Show of Support

Christ the Priest School students donned quirky socks in support of their classmate Ali, raising over $500 for the Abbey Solo Foundation, showing that solidarity and joy go hand in hand.

Essendon North Rotary Club Supports the Abbey Solo Foundation

The Essendon North Rotary Club demonstrated its commitment to supporting children with cancer by donating $1,250 to the Abbey Solo Foundation. This generous contribution reinforces the foundation’s mission of bringing families together.
